Techniques for designing believable procedural soundscapes that react meaningfully to environmental changes.
Sound design thrives when procedurally generated audio mirrors the game world, adapting to weather, terrain, and interaction. This evergreen guide outlines practical methods to craft responsive soundscapes that feel alive, immersive, and scientifically plausible without sacrificing performance or artistic intent.
August 02, 2025
Facebook X Reddit
In modern game development, procedural audio offers scalability and nuance beyond pre-recorded loops. The core idea is to generate sound in real time from fundamental parameters rather than playing canned clips. To begin, map environmental factors—temperature, humidity, wind speed, time of day, and proximity to objects—to a small set of modulating signals. Build a sound graph where a few adaptable synthesizers or granular processors ingest these signals and produce evolving textures. The advantage is continuous variation, avoiding repetition that breaks immersion. Designers should create a stable baseline timbre and then layer context-dependent variations that emerge only when specific conditions are met, preserving coherence across diverse scenes.
A practical framework starts with identifying representative environmental states and transitions between them. For instance, a forest at dawn, a windy hilltop, and a rain-soaked valley each demand distinct spectral emphasis, reverberation, and dynamic range. Rather than storing dozens of variations, implement procedural rules that interpolate between core spectral fingerprints. Use envelope generators to sculpt amplitude and spectral content as conditions shift, and employ filter sweeps to reflect changing air density or moisture. Balance is essential: respond too aggressively and you detach from the scene, respond too subtly and players miss the cue. Testing across multiple hardware platforms ensures stability and consistency in player perception.
Build a modular system that evolves with player engagement and weather changes.
The first pillar is perceptual relevance: every audible change should convey something meaningful about the environment or the player’s actions. Begin by constructing a mapping from scene attributes to sonic cues that players intuitively understand—rustling leaves for light wind, thunder for heavy weather, distant sirens for urban proximity. Then translate this mapping into a data-driven engine where detectors monitor scene state and trigger parameter adjustments in real time. Avoid randomness for its own sake; instead, drive variation with a controlled seed space so that patterns remain recognizable yet fresh. Document how each sonic variation correlates with specific world states to aid future tuning and collaborative validation.
ADVERTISEMENT
ADVERTISEMENT
The second pillar is spatial realism, which depends on how sound propagates through space. Implement ray-based or diffraction-aware models that adjust early reflections, diffusion, and decay based on terrain, obstacles, and weather. For open plains, longer reverberation may occur with clear air, while dense forests might create muffled, textural echoes. Integrate occlusion and transmission losses to reflect material contacts, such as a cabin door or a rock wall. By linking these acoustic pathways to environment geometry, the system yields believable cues that players subconsciously register when navigating, combat, or exploration tasks, enhancing presence without requiring exhaustive asset libraries.
Text 2 (duplicate label avoided): The third pillar is dynamic interaction—sound should respond to the player’s actions as part of a causal loop. When a character opens a door, kicks a barrel, or runs through shallow water, the generated audio must reflect altered energy distribution and micro-excitations in the environment. Use real-time convolving or physical modeling where appropriate to reproduce how objects vibrate and how air moves around obstinate elements. This approach preserves realism while remaining computationally tractable. Keep the feedback immediate enough to feel tactile, yet not so aggressive that it overwhelms other ambient layers in crowded scenes.
Emphasize cohesion, panning, and spectral economy across environments.
A practical approach to orchestration is to separate the ambient layer, interaction layer, and event-driven layer. The ambient layer runs continuously, simulating broad atmospheric qualities like wind hiss, distant traffic rumble, or the subtle tremor of a quake. The interaction layer governs user-driven events such as sprinting, climbing, or crouching, injecting energy into the spectrum as needed. The event-driven layer handles sudden occurrences—explosions, door slams, or rainfall onset—producing episodic bursts with careful normalization to avoid jarring transitions. Cross-layer scheduling, tempo-aware pacing, and a consistent loudness target ensure that no single layer dominates the mix, preserving balance and immersion.
ADVERTISEMENT
ADVERTISEMENT
When implementing, designers should favor parameterized envelopes and macro controls over hard-coded clips. Macro controls enable rapid experimentation with high-level concepts like “season,” “time of day,” or “turbulence level.” Each macro should modulate a cohesive set of sonic parameters: spectral tilt, reverb density, noise floor, and transient sharpness. Use perceptual loudness normalization to keep levels consistent as the mix evolves. This strategy reduces the risk of sonic drift across scenes and allows the same engine to cover varied biomes with minimal asset overhead. Iterative tuning, guided by blind listening tests, helps verify whether the perceived atmosphere matches gameplay intent.
Design for performance as a core constraint and creative springboard.
A robust conception of cohesion starts with establishing a shared audio vocabulary across environments. Develop a taxonomy of sonic textures mapped to environmental classes, such as “airborne,” “grounded,” or “fluid.” Each class carries a signature set of spectral cues—formant-like resonances, granular textures, or soft plate reverberations—that blend when transitioning between zones. Panning and Doppler cues should reflect relative motion and distance, strengthening spatial cues without overpowering the foreground. The system should gracefully interpolate between classes using perceptually linear scales, ensuring smooth cross-fades that avoid audible glitches. Regularly audit transitions to catch minor artifacts that disrupt immersion, and adjust crossfade curves accordingly.
A key technique is to employ multi-band processing to preserve intelligibility while enriching ambience. Isolate low, mid, and high-frequency bands, calibrating each band’s response to environmental factors. For example, wind noise tends to inhabit the high end; rain can color the mid spectrum; distant thunder often sits low with a long decay. By treating bands independently, the engine achieves nuanced changes without muddying the overall mix. This separation also helps with performance, as you can reduce processing on bands that are perceptually less important under certain conditions. Adequate buffering and frame-based updates keep real-time modulation smooth, avoiding artifacts during rapid state changes.
ADVERTISEMENT
ADVERTISEMENT
Iterate with builders, players, and living worlds to refine realism.
Procedural sound design thrives on data-driven creativity that respects hardware limits. Build a lean core with a handful of oscillators, noise generators, and convolution engines, then layer richer textures only when the scene demands it. To maximize efficiency, cache musical or tonal ideas that reappear frequently and apply slight randomized seeds for variation. Streaming audio can be leveraged for long tails, while the system triggers lightweight procedural derivatives during high-intensity moments. Profiling tools should guide where to optimize, such as reducing polyphony or simplifying impulse responses on mobile devices. The goal is to deliver consistently immersive auditory experiences without compromising frame rates.
Another practical consideration is adaptive sample-rate and resolution based on system load. When performance heads toward limits, the engine can lower sample rates or reduce dynamic range for non-critical layers while preserving essential indicators like wind direction or water flow. Implement perceptual thresholds so that only changes above certain audibility are computed at reduced fidelity. This preserves calibration for players while maintaining a believable atmosphere. Keep a robust fallback path for audio mid-storm or mid-combat states, ensuring continuity of core cues even in degraded conditions. Clear engineering boundaries enable creative experimentation without surprising drops in quality.
The final pillar is continuous iteration and validation with a diverse audience. Create test scenes that stress environment transitions, weather variability, and player actions to reveal edge cases where sounds feel disconnected. Gather qualitative feedback on mood, clarity, and spatial perception, then quantify findings with metrics like drift in perceived loudness, timbre stability, and transition latency. Maintain a versioned parameter space so designers can compare outcomes across builds. Documentation should capture both the technical decisions and the experiential rationale behind them, making it easier for future teams to extend the system without losing the original intent.
In closing, believable procedural soundscapes emerge from disciplined, layered design that treats audio as a living component of the world. A small, flexible engine can produce vast sonic landscapes when paired with thoughtful mappings, spatial reasoning, and adaptive control. The strongest results come from testing across environments, refining crossfade strategies, and aligning sonic cues with narrative tension. By emphasizing perceptual relevance, geometric propagation, dynamic interaction, and performance-aware pragmatism, developers can deliver immersive experiences that feel natural, responsive, and endlessly explorable.
Related Articles
A practical, future‑proof guide for engineering teams building shared standards, automated checks, and cohesive conventions that minimize integration friction, accelerate collaboration, and preserve code quality across diverse project teams worldwide.
Crafting a robust procedural terrain system enables continuous streaming, expansive biomes, and dynamic world fidelity that scales with player attention, bandwidth, and hardware without compromising immersion or performance.
August 11, 2025
For first independent game development on a tight budget, choosing the right engine hinges on accessibility, performance, platform goals, and a realistic plan that aligns with your skills, timeline, and creative ambitions.
Crowds in modern games require a careful blend of physics, AI, and rendering tricks to feel alive without draining resources; this article explores practical, scalable methods to craft convincing patrols, pedestrians, and spectators that respond meaningfully to player actions and environmental cues while maintaining smooth frame rates.
August 08, 2025
This evergreen guide explores robust architectural patterns that separate core gameplay decisions from rendering concerns, empowering tools, editors, and scripted pipelines to operate without destabilizing the runtime, while preserving performance, testability, and scalability across evolving engines.
A practical, evergreen guide for developers and players to cultivate safe modding ecosystems, emphasizing integrity, security, collaboration, and sustainable growth across diverse game engines.
August 09, 2025
A practical, evergreen guide to building user-friendly in-engine cinematic tools that enable storytellers to craft compelling sequences independently, while preserving tech integrity, consistency, and artistic control.
A practical, evergreen guide to architecting feature flag rollouts that minimize risk, maximize learning, and keep players experience-consistent while teams iterate rapidly and confidently.
In multiplayer environments, sustaining smooth play requires strategies that tolerate momentary disconnections, jitter, and packet loss, all while preserving game state, fairness, and player experience across diverse networks and devices.
This evergreen guide outlines a practical approach to unifying live operations dashboards with real-time alerts, enabling game teams to detect, triage, and resolve player-impacting issues while spotting meaningful trends.
August 07, 2025
This evergreen guide explores robust methods for integrating physics with animation, enabling responsive interactions that feel natural while preventing visual artifacts that can break immersion in dynamic, interactive environments completely.
This guide explores practical, scalable approaches to multi-resolution shadowing, detailing algorithms, data structures, and rendering pipelines that achieve convincing softness without overwhelming GPU budgets.
August 07, 2025
A practical exploration of cross-team style guides that bind UX and visual language across features, balancing brand equity with engineering realities, and offering scalable strategies, governance, and measurable outcomes.
In large game engines, developers can dramatically cut wait times by adopting incremental builds, strategic caching, and thoughtful project organization, creating a smoother workflow and faster iteration cycles across teams.
August 02, 2025
Editors tuned for fast iteration empower designers to explore gameplay concepts with minimal friction, leveraging modular tools, visual scripting, and real-time feedback loops to shorten evaluation cycles and boost creative momentum.
This evergreen guide examines scalable backend strategies for matchmaking, robust leaderboards, and secure, scalable player data storage, emphasizing modular design, fault tolerance, and real-time performance across growing player bases.
August 07, 2025
Designing modular content packs for DLC requires disciplined architecture, sturdy data contracts, and forward compatibility to ensure seamless extensions while preserving core gameplay, performance, and user experience across updates.
August 11, 2025
Understanding how AI systems can choose goals in games to yield rich, non-repetitive actions requires layered heuristics, adaptive weighting, and perceptive memory templates that respond to environment, player patterns, and strategic context.
A practical guide for coordinating multiple engineering teams around shared engine subsystems, detailing governance, collaboration rituals, and measurable success criteria to minimize redundancy and contention.
A practical, architecture-focused guide detailing design patterns, data structures, and testing methodologies to enable reliable rollback in dynamic entity interactions across game simulations and networked environments.